PRO TIP: Book your prom hair appointment at least six weeks before the date, not two weeks. Stylists fill their prom booking calendar months in advance and the appointment slots on prom weekend go first. When you book, bring your dress color or a photo of the neckline so the stylist can recommend the most flattering style for your specific dress shape and neckline. A style that looks perfect with one neckline can look mismatched with another.
